天天看点

matlab与c#混编第一步——编译器安装——matlab2019a版本下安装MinGW-w64 C/C++编译器失败解决方案 【实测成功】背景状况:解决:解决方案:

文章目录

  • 背景
  • 状况:
  • 解决:
  • 解决方案:

背景

博主改用matlab 2019a后,尝试之前博主安装matlab2017a的MinGW-w64编译器【也是实测成功的方法】方法之后显示,不知道是不是服务器连接的原因,因此博主只能寻找其他方式:优秀博主重要参考——传送门

matlab与c#混编第一步——编译器安装——matlab2019a版本下安装MinGW-w64 C/C++编译器失败解决方案 【实测成功】背景状况:解决:解决方案:

状况:

matlab与c#混编第一步——编译器安装——matlab2019a版本下安装MinGW-w64 C/C++编译器失败解决方案 【实测成功】背景状况:解决:解决方案:
matlab与c#混编第一步——编译器安装——matlab2019a版本下安装MinGW-w64 C/C++编译器失败解决方案 【实测成功】背景状况:解决:解决方案:

解决:

matlab与c#混编第一步——编译器安装——matlab2019a版本下安装MinGW-w64 C/C++编译器失败解决方案 【实测成功】背景状况:解决:解决方案:

解决方案:

安装

mex -setup

,实测成功

1、官网下载(博主下载到了E盘根目录)

matlab与c#混编第一步——编译器安装——matlab2019a版本下安装MinGW-w64 C/C++编译器失败解决方案 【实测成功】背景状况:解决:解决方案:
matlab与c#混编第一步——编译器安装——matlab2019a版本下安装MinGW-w64 C/C++编译器失败解决方案 【实测成功】背景状况:解决:解决方案:

官网打开较慢,重复多次能打开。想省时间可以点此下载

【不建议用积分下载博主的这个文件,积分超多的博友除外,因为官网上有现成免费的,只是外国网站打开较慢】)

2、右键以管理员方式打开

tdm64-gcc-5.1.0-2.exe

,进入安装界面——点击

create

——加载一段时间后,选择

64位

(因为博主的笔记本系统是64位win10)——选择安装位置,博主选择的是

D:\TDM-GCC-64

(是不是C盘都行;格式最好是某盘:\TDM-GCC-64)

matlab与c#混编第一步——编译器安装——matlab2019a版本下安装MinGW-w64 C/C++编译器失败解决方案 【实测成功】背景状况:解决:解决方案:

3、安装完成后,打开matlab(博主的版本是matlab 2019a)

——在命令行输入

setenv('MW_MINGW64_LOC','D:\TDM-GCC-64'),

(是哪个盘就输入哪个盘,博主安装在D盘,所以是D)

matlab与c#混编第一步——编译器安装——matlab2019a版本下安装MinGW-w64 C/C++编译器失败解决方案 【实测成功】背景状况:解决:解决方案:

——在命令行输入

mex -setup

matlab与c#混编第一步——编译器安装——matlab2019a版本下安装MinGW-w64 C/C++编译器失败解决方案 【实测成功】背景状况:解决:解决方案:

博主想进行matlab与c#混合编程,所以选择使用C++编译器

——再次选择C++编译器

matlab与c#混编第一步——编译器安装——matlab2019a版本下安装MinGW-w64 C/C++编译器失败解决方案 【实测成功】背景状况:解决:解决方案:

至此安装成功